Equal Parenting: Advocating for 50/50 Custody for Both Parents

Petition Details

Legal reform is required in order to grant both parents shared and equal (50/50) custody.

Family law dictates a child has the right for a meaningful relationship with both parents. However, the dynamic of this relationship is not automatically equitable.

Additional Information

It is in the Childs best interest to obtain a meaningful relationship with both parents.

Currently, there is an incentive for one parent to unfairly restrict access based on a higher award granted via the CMA.

In unresolved cases, the outcome of child arrangements is dictated by the parent willing to cause the most distress to the child; thereafter the only option the opposing parent has is to either cause more distress or fund mediation and a legal battle most people cannot afford.
